Atlanta Black Star on MSN
‘Pretty. But Where Are Her Pants?’: Eva Longoria’s New Look Has Fans Singing Her Praises Until They Zoom In
"Fans are buzzing over Eva Longoria's jaw-dropping new look at a Madrid restaurant opening. But wait until you see what's 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results